LAS VEGAS -- Las Vegas Metro police are searching for a man and a woman suspected of robbing an person standing by his car in his driveway.
Police say a man and a woman on June 9 walked up the person in his driveway and demanded property. After failing to receive the requested item, the suspects robbed the person. The suspectsthen proceeded to a business located on the 3000 block of Pecos.
Metro has distributed photos the suspects and both are described as black adults between the ages of 25 and 30.
The female has black hair and stands about 5-foot-5 and weighs between 120 to 125 pounds and seen wearing a white shirt with a design on the chest. She had sunglasses and wore gray pants.
The male has brown hair, stands 5-foot-9, and weighs between 170 to 190 pounds. He wore a black hat, gray shirt under a gray hooded sweatshirt with word "Tide" in white lettering near left shoulder and had on plaid shorts.
